The Colorado real estate test is challenging! To tell the fact, I failed it twice myself despite the fact that I thought I would breeze through it.
There is also a lot of memorization required and you need to be able to do the math for the settlement sheets! There are 2 tests in Colorado, the state test and the nationwide test. The test has to do with memorization and your capability to take tests. The test itself takes up to four hours, is performed in a high-security test center and you are not permitted https://mentalitch.com/how-to-choose-the-best-real-estate-crm-to-kick-start-your-investing-business/ to bring notes.

In Colorado, the property courses differ widely in expense - what is the difference between a realtor and a real estate agent. Some online schools cost as little as a couple of hundred dollars, while classroom school courses can face the thousands. The test itself costs $80 and you should pay a recognized business or a law enforcement workplace to finger print you.

The broker you deal with should be a coach and deal training. There is a big difference in between brokers and property companies. Some offer training, mentoring, and guidance, while others offer nothing. I like to tell new representatives 100 % of zero is still zero. A lot of brokers offer 100 % commission splits, which implies the broker keeps 100% of the commission they make.
It is not really 100%, and they offer really restricted training. Many agents who start with those companies do not last long in business. That is why I say 100% of absolutely no is still absolutely no. If you don't sell any houses, it does not matter what the commission split is.
Some offices might require representatives to rent an actual workplace in the brokerage while others permit work-at-home arrangements. Some brokerages charge fees for whatever you utilize while others include those products. Every office is various, and even some nationwide franchises will have different structures with different workplace places. When trying to find a broker, it is everything about talking to the local offices in your location to discover the best fit.
Realty representatives do not get to keep their http://anationofmoms.com/2020/04/real-estate-terms-tips.html whole commission with many broker agreements, and there are other expenses as well. The majority of agents will require to spend for access to the MLS system, which differs significantly in different locations. The majority of agents will require professional insurance called E and O.

Some agents will select to be Realtors rather of just agents, which adds to the costs. Representatives might require to pay for indications, marketing, advertising, lockboxes, and more depending upon the brokerage. Representatives will need a decent cars and truck and maybe driving a lot more than they would at a typical task.
There can be more or less costs depending on your circumstance. Count on at least a couple hundred dollars a month to be an active representative, even with inexpensive brokerages. You can invest a lot more. Realtors technically have more ethical duties than property representatives, however does that really make a difference to a purchaser or seller? I have actually been both a Realtor and simply a realty agent in the last 5 years. I am a Realtor now, however I do not believe you need to be a Real estate agent to be successful.
Being a Realtor features numerous perks besides simply being able to say you are a Realtor. Many MLS boards need their members to be a Real estate agent to get to the MLS or charge more for those who are not Realtors. About half of all representatives are Realtors. Being a Real estate agent likewise provides you access to lots of organizations.
State Board of Realtors: most states have a state board of Realtors. Resident Board of Realtors: most locations have a regional board of Realtors particular to your market location. I remain in Northern Colorado and come from VEHICLE (Colorado Association of Realtors) and GARA (Greeley Area Realtor Association). I can go to regional meetings, luncheons, classes, and charity drive place on by those boards.
I have access to the Realtor hotline, which offers totally free legal guidance. I likewise get to utilize the fancy "R" logo design that Realtors use. One disadvantage to ending up being a Real estate agent is it is more expensive than being simply a real estate agent.
